Knapsack
- 算法设计与分析中背包问题。 首先将最优解矩阵的第一行和第一列均赋值为0;然后从上至下、从左至右依次计算m[i][j]的值,如果第i个物品 的重量大于j的值,即第i个物品不放入背包中,则将m[i][j]赋值为m[i-1][j],否则取第i个物品放入背包和不放入背 包所得价值的最大值;最后从后往前计算最优解向量的值,如果m[i][j]=m[i-1][j],则将x[i]赋值为0,否则将x[i] 赋值为1,并将j减去第i个物品的重量。-The knapsack problem al
